Chinese clubs spent a record 320 milllion pounds which is equivalent to Sh40.7billion during the winter transfer window.

The country's winter window closed yesterday, with the 16 Chinese Super League clubs passing the 215m pounds spent by English Premier League 20 top tier teams in January.

Oscar's move to Shanghai SIPG for 60m pounds and Shanghai Shenhua's reported 40m deal for Carlos Tevez who's the world's highest paid player were the highest.

Meanwhile, Kenyan international Michael Olunga also moved to Guizhou Zhicheng FC from Swedish top side IF Djurgardens, for a record Sh450 million deal.

THE TOP-10 BEST-PAID FOOTBALLERS IN THE WORLD

Tevez has shot to the top of the world's best earners list;

1) Carlos Tevez (Shanghai Shenhua) £615,000 per week £31.98m per year

2) Oscar (Shanghai SIPG) £400,000 per week £20.8m per year

3=) Cristiano Ronaldo (Real Madrid) £365,000 per week £19m per year*

3=) Lionel Messi (Barcelona) £365,000 per week £19m per year*

5) Gareth Bale (Real Madrid) £346,000 per week £18m per year*

6) Hulk (Shanghai SIPG) £317,000 per week £16.5m per year

7) Paul Pogba (Manchester United) £290,000 per week £15m per year

8) Neymar (Barcelona) £289,000 per week £15m per year*

9=) Graziano Pelle (Shandong Luneng) £260,000 per week £13.5m per year

9=) Wayne Rooney (Manchester United) £260,000 per week £13.5m per year
